Sir Elton John To Support Australia With $1m To Fight Bush Fire

Singer Sir Elton John is the latest celebrity showing support to the battle to end the spread of the deadly Australian bushfire, as he pledges $1million to help firefighters in Australia.

Sir Elton John made the announcement while on stage in Sydney, telling the audience they should be “in awe of the work that the firefighters are doing”.

He added: “This is a magnificent country that I’ve been coming to since 1971.

“I love it here so much. To see what is happening here breaks my heart and so we have to come together and we have to fight, and this is my bit towards it.

“I love Australia so much and to those that have lost their homes, God bless, I hope that your lives will be repaired very soon.”

Animals have had their habitats destroyed “on a biblical scale”, he told the audience at the Qudos Bank Arena.

He said: “Therefore tonight I will be pledging one million dollars to support the bushfire relief fund.”

His announcement was met with huge cheers from the crowd.

Sir Elton did not say whether his donation was in Australian or US dollars, which would be worth around £524,000 and £762,000 respectively.

Australian actor Chris Hemsworth and his brothers Liam and Luke have also pledged one million dollars towards the relief fund.

He told his 39 million followers on Instagram: “Like you, I want to support the fight against the bushfires here in Australia.

“My family and I are contributing a million dollars. Hopefully, you guys can chip in too.

“Every penny counts so whatever you can muster up is greatly appreciated.”
